summaryrefslogtreecommitdiffstats
path: root/rrdtool-listgraphs-html.lsp
diff options
context:
space:
mode:
Diffstat (limited to 'rrdtool-listgraphs-html.lsp')
-rw-r--r--rrdtool-listgraphs-html.lsp19
1 files changed, 18 insertions, 1 deletions
diff --git a/rrdtool-listgraphs-html.lsp b/rrdtool-listgraphs-html.lsp
index 14e97e7..3776f54 100644
--- a/rrdtool-listgraphs-html.lsp
+++ b/rrdtool-listgraphs-html.lsp
@@ -10,6 +10,23 @@ io.write("</span>")
--]]
%>
+<SCRIPT TYPE="text/javascript">
+<!--
+function popup(mylink, windowname)
+{
+if (! window.focus)return true;
+var href;
+if (typeof(mylink) == 'string')
+ href=mylink;
+else
+ href=mylink.href;
+window.open(href, windowname, 'width=800,height=600,scrollbars=no,resizable=yes');
+return false;
+}
+//-->
+</SCRIPT>
+
+
<% icon="/skins/static/tango/16x16/apps/utilities-system-monitor.png" %>
<H1>Graphs</H1>
@@ -19,7 +36,7 @@ for grp,v in pairs(data) do
<H2><% io.write(grp) %></H2>
<% for k,graph in pairs(v) do %>
<DL><DT>
- <A HREF="viewgraph?group=<%= grp %>&id=<%= k %>"><IMG SRC='<%= icon %>' width='16' height='16'> <% io.write(graph.label or "Unknown") %></A></DT>
+ <A HREF="viewgraph?group=<%= grp %>&id=<%= k %>" onClick="return popup(this,'notes')"><IMG SRC='<%= icon %>' width='16' height='16'> <% io.write(graph.label or "Unknown") %></A></DT>
<DD><% io.write(graph.descr or "") %></DD>
</DL>
<% end %>